INFRASTRUCTURAL DEVELOPMENT, A PRIORITY IN ONDO STATE- ENGR. OLAWOYE
The Ondo State Commissioner for Infrastructure, Lands and Housing, Engr. Ayorinde Abiola Olawoye FNSE, FNICE has reiterated the efforts of Gov. Ayedatiwa led administration in making the state a cynosure of all eyes in the provision of Infrastructural development especially in the area of public buildings.
Engr. Olawoye who made this known when he hosted the Ondo State House of Assembly committee on Lands and Housing in his office, informed that his ministry is mandated with building and maintenance of all public buildings in the state among other responsibilities pertaining to land and housing.
According to him, efforts are in top gear to renovate some offices including the House of Assembly office complex and other offices in the state secretariat complex.

He also hinted that a 32 units of 4 bedrooms flats and terrace for cabinet members had been awarded and the contractor is on site working assiduously.
The Commissioner appreciated the Committee members and seek for support and cooperation in building the state.
In his response, the Committee Chairman, Hon. Biola Oladapo commended the Commissioner for doing a yeoman job in the Infrastructural sector which is in tandem with Governor Lucky Aiyedatiwa electoral promise to the people.
He promised his committee’s support and synergy to the ministry in order to bring more dividends of democracy to the populace.
